**Escalation: SQL Lint Failures**

The Quillcheck linter enforces our SQL style rules in CI. Most failures are formatting; fix locally and re-push. If Quillcheck itself errors out or flags valid syntax, that's a rules bug — do not bypass the check. File a ticket and escalate to the data tooling group via the address below.

escalation mailbox, kaweg-kahif: druwyn.sordor@nelvroworks.corp

# Service Accounts: String Extraction

The `extract-i18n` script pulls translatable strings from all Bramblewick repos and pushes them to the Glossa service. It runs under the `i18n-extractor` service account. Do not run it under your personal account; Glossa rate-limits individual users aggressively. The account has write access to the staging catalog only. Set the token in your shell before invoking the script. The current staging token is below.

API key for kahap-kafog: zpat15_6qzxZ7YR8aDwjmp

## Changelog — Ratefinder 3.8.0

Changed defaults for the tax-rate lookup cache. TTL shortened so stale jurisdiction rates expire faster, and negative-lookup caching is now on by default to cut upstream load. Eviction switched from LRU to TinyLFU. No action needed unless an override file exists. The new default configuration shipping with this release is listed below.

service settings:
[briion]
team = oliael
access_code = ac_23d22a
host = briion.sivrelgrid.local
port = 8000
owner = pelox.tamvan
peer = olimir.paliqsys.test

## Onboarding: Turnwell Counter Service

For the weekly eng sync: Turnwell counts turnstile events at Harrowfield Arena and publishes gate totals every ten seconds. New joiners get read access by default. Writes to the calibration table require the sealed config store, which locks after any unclean shutdown — this bit us twice last quarter, so know the procedure. Unsealing is a one-command operation from the gate-side console and should be demoed at each new hire's first sync. The command prompts for the recovery passphrase below.

recovery phrase for bajog-kahif: wenael-ulawyn